Develop a Budget That Reflects Your Life
A spending plan is not one-size-fits-all. It's personal. It should mirror not just your income and expenditures, but your worths, your way of life, and your objectives. Some people fit with spreadsheets; others prefer budgeting applications or even the old envelope system. Select a method that matches your behaviors-- not another person's.
If you're simply beginning, a simple 50/30/20 regulation can help:
- 50% of your revenue goes toward requirements
- 30% towards wants
- 20% toward financial savings or financial obligation payback
But that's just a beginning point. Some months will certainly be leaner, others more versatile. Your spending plan should progress with your life.
And do not forget to pay yourself first. Also a tiny monthly contribution to your personal savings account builds momentum. With time, it ends up being a behavior, not an obstacle.

Credit Scores Isn't the Enemy-- It's a Tool
Credit score obtains a bad rap. However used wisely, it can be one of your most effective devices for developing financial strength. From funding significant purchases to leveraging credit union credit cards for incentives and ease, debt supplies versatility-- if you respect its power.
Keep disciplined. Establish notifies to advise you of repayment due dates. Maintain your usage low-- preferably under 30% of your overall available credit. And stay clear of getting several credit lines in a short amount of time. Responsible credit rating usage opens doors-- literally, if you're checking out home mortgages.
